What is the definition of communication competence?

Communication competence is the impression that communicative behavior is both appropriate and effective in a given situation. Spitzberg (1988) explained the term refers to the accuracy, clarity, comprehensibility, coherence, expertise, effectiveness and appropriateness of the communication process.

Conversation initiation termination and turn-taking are all aspects of what form of communication competence?

Interaction management.
